From 5836f1062f18d1719e4bc7eca3651007cc610d0d Mon Sep 17 00:00:00 2001 From: dcsjapan Date: Fri, 23 Oct 2015 11:29:32 +0900 Subject: [PATCH] Reorganize key names See [flarum/core #265](https://github.com/flarum/core/issues/265). - Adjusts key names to three-tier namespacing. - Extracts previously unextracted strings. --- extensions/likes/js/admin/src/main.js | 2 +- extensions/likes/js/forum/src/addLikeAction.js | 2 +- extensions/likes/js/forum/src/addLikesList.js | 6 +++--- .../likes/js/forum/src/components/PostLikedNotification.js | 2 +- extensions/likes/js/forum/src/components/PostLikesModal.js | 2 +- extensions/likes/js/forum/src/main.js | 2 +- 6 files changed, 8 insertions(+), 8 deletions(-) diff --git a/extensions/likes/js/admin/src/main.js b/extensions/likes/js/admin/src/main.js index beaa1d08f..63e5680e0 100644 --- a/extensions/likes/js/admin/src/main.js +++ b/extensions/likes/js/admin/src/main.js @@ -6,7 +6,7 @@ app.initializers.add('flarum-likes', () => { extend(PermissionGrid.prototype, 'replyItems', items => { items.add('likePosts', { icon: 'thumbs-o-up', - label: 'Like posts', + label: app.translator.trans('flarum-likes.admin.permissions.like_posts_label'), permission: 'discussion.likePosts' }); }); diff --git a/extensions/likes/js/forum/src/addLikeAction.js b/extensions/likes/js/forum/src/addLikeAction.js index 7dec9e4bb..3aa17f204 100644 --- a/extensions/likes/js/forum/src/addLikeAction.js +++ b/extensions/likes/js/forum/src/addLikeAction.js @@ -13,7 +13,7 @@ export default function() { items.add('like', Button.component({ - children: app.translator.trans(isLiked ? 'flarum-likes.forum.unlike_action' : 'flarum-likes.forum.like_action'), + children: app.translator.trans(isLiked ? 'flarum-likes.forum.post.unlike_link' : 'flarum-likes.forum.post.like_link'), className: 'Button Button--link', onclick: () => { isLiked = !isLiked; diff --git a/extensions/likes/js/forum/src/addLikesList.js b/extensions/likes/js/forum/src/addLikesList.js index 707b20acc..6505fa62e 100644 --- a/extensions/likes/js/forum/src/addLikesList.js +++ b/extensions/likes/js/forum/src/addLikesList.js @@ -23,7 +23,7 @@ export default function() { .map(user => { return ( - {user === app.session.user ? app.translator.trans('flarum-likes.forum.you') : username(user)} + {user === app.session.user ? app.translator.trans('flarum-likes.forum.post.you_text') : username(user)} ); }); @@ -39,7 +39,7 @@ export default function() { e.preventDefault(); app.modal.show(new PostLikesModal({post})); }}> - {app.translator.transChoice('flarum-likes.forum.others', count, {count})} + {app.translator.transChoice('flarum-likes.forum.post.others_link', count, {count})} ); } @@ -47,7 +47,7 @@ export default function() { items.add('liked', (
{icon('thumbs-o-up')} - {app.translator.transChoice('flarum-likes.forum.post_liked_by' + (likes[0] === app.session.user ? '_self' : ''), names.length, { + {app.translator.transChoice('flarum-likes.forum.post.liked_by' + (likes[0] === app.session.user ? '_self' : '') + '_text', names.length, { count: names.length, users: punctuateSeries(names) })} diff --git a/extensions/likes/js/forum/src/components/PostLikedNotification.js b/extensions/likes/js/forum/src/components/PostLikedNotification.js index 0f733bd5b..90af0a645 100644 --- a/extensions/likes/js/forum/src/components/PostLikedNotification.js +++ b/extensions/likes/js/forum/src/components/PostLikedNotification.js @@ -16,7 +16,7 @@ export default class PostLikedNotification extends Notification { const user = notification.sender(); const auc = notification.additionalUnreadCount(); - return app.translator.trans('flarum-likes.forum.post_liked_notification', { + return app.translator.trans('flarum-likes.forum.notifications.post_liked_text', { user, username: auc ? punctuateSeries([ username(user), diff --git a/extensions/likes/js/forum/src/components/PostLikesModal.js b/extensions/likes/js/forum/src/components/PostLikesModal.js index 3b4ae4e41..62f3d7649 100644 --- a/extensions/likes/js/forum/src/components/PostLikesModal.js +++ b/extensions/likes/js/forum/src/components/PostLikesModal.js @@ -8,7 +8,7 @@ export default class PostLikesModal extends Modal { } title() { - return app.translator.trans('flarum-likes.forum.post_likes_modal_title'); + return app.translator.trans('flarum-likes.forum.post_likes.title'); } content() { diff --git a/extensions/likes/js/forum/src/main.js b/extensions/likes/js/forum/src/main.js index 95787623d..1e6441951 100644 --- a/extensions/likes/js/forum/src/main.js +++ b/extensions/likes/js/forum/src/main.js @@ -21,7 +21,7 @@ app.initializers.add('flarum-likes', () => { items.add('postLiked', { name: 'postLiked', icon: 'thumbs-o-up', - label: app.translator.trans('flarum-likes.forum.notify_post_liked') + label: app.translator.trans('flarum-likes.forum.settings.notify_post_liked_label') }); }); });